20090328206 | Method for Adminstration of Computer Security Threat Countermeasures to a Computer System - A countermeasure for a computer security threat to a computer system is administered by establishing a baseline identification of an operating or application system type and an operating or application system release level for the computer system that is compatible with a Threat Management Vector (TMV). A TMV is then received, including therein a first field that provides identification of at least one operating system type that is affected by a computer security threat, a second field that provides identification of an operating system release level for the operating system type, and a third field that provides identification of a set of possible countermeasures for an operating system type and an operating system release level. Countermeasures that are identified in the TMV are processed if the TMV identifies the operating system type and operating system release level for the computer system as being affected by the computer security threat. The received TMV may be mutated to a format for processing of the countermeasure. | 12-31-2009 |

20100062062 | Stabilized Coating for Pharmaceutical Formulations - A process is described for preparing stabilized tablet formulations for temperature and moisture sensitive active drugs. Water soluble polyvinyl alcohol is processed with drugs such as angiotensin converting enzyme (ACE) inhibitors and compressed into solid form once excess water is removed. Low dose polyvinyl alcohol ramipril tablets prepared by this process are stable under conditions of high humidity and heat for periods of at least up to six months with less than 8% hydrolysis of the prodrug to the active metabolite diketopiperazine (DKP). | 03-11-2010 |

20100131003 | Stretch Resistant Design For Embolic Coils With Stabilization Bead - A vasoocclusive embolic delivery system for use in placement of an embolic coil at a treatment site within a vessel. The embolic coil includes an elongated stretch resistant fiber having its distal end bonded to the distal end of the embolic coil. The stretch resistant fiber extends through a central lumen of the coil and extends beyond the proximal end of the coil. Also included is a generally cylindrical stabilization bead, having a diameter slightly smaller than the diameter of the central lumen of the coil, mounted on the stretch resistant fiber within the lumen of the embolic coil. The stabilization bead serves to keep the stretch resistant fiber centered within the lumen of the embolic coil. Additionally, a headpiece is mounted on the proximal end of the stretch resistant fiber and serves to couple the embolic coil to the delivery system. | 05-27-2010 |

20130223189 | Handheld Forestry Device - A rugged hand-held mobile computing device for a forester to collect and use dendrometric data from trees and tree stands is claimed. The device includes a processor which operates in connection with a memory, a user interface, a GPS receiver, a sound sensor capable of emitting an ultra-sonic pulse and a computer readable code embodied on the memory. The device communicates with a transponder by way of the ultra-sonic pulse emitted by the sound sensor. The transponder also emits an ultra-sonic pulse back to device. The device calculates the distance traveled based on the knowledge of the speed of the pulses. The memory, which also includes basic mapping software, uses the data to update a map in real time with the location of the trees and other information collected. | 08-29-2013 |
